Register Sign in
Site Building

A Guide to Learning Magento Website Development

If you are looking at becoming a specialist eCommerce developer then getting into Magento website development is not a bad idea. Unlike content management systems such as WordPress, Squarespace or Wix, Magento is a CMS that was actually built from day one to be a dedicated eCommerce platform, making it one of the best platforms to build a eCommerce website with.

On top of being a built-for-purpose eCommerce CMS, Magento is also open-source which means that every character of code is available and editable by anyone, allowing Magento web developers to infinitely customize the functionality and features of their eCommerce development projects.

All of these details make Magento an extremely attractive platform for eCommerce coordinators and project managers to pick when they want something serious built. Something that is fast, secure and can scale quickly and easy. So becoming a whiz at Magento website development can put you in a position to accept big projects and ask for big money for doing so, which makes becoming an Magento developer very appealing!

So how do you go about becoming a Magento website development whiz then? Let’s have a look…

Get to grips with the building blocks of Magento website development first

As with all things technical, it’s best to learn to walk before you try to run. Becoming comfortable with all the standard web languages like HTML, XML, CSS, JavaScript and JQuery as well as PHP for backend is vital. You should have a good understanding of MVC architectures as well as being handy with dealing with databases using SQL.

I know, quite technical, but if you want to play with big boys and make the big bucks then you gotta have the big skill set to earn it.

Most of Magento website development is in the back end, so get comfortable

You’ll want to set up a Magento server locally and get comfortable playing with how everything works out of the box. Become familiar with all the standard settings regarding things like shipping, adding and editing products, configuring shopping carts and payment screens etc. Only once you are proficient with your basic install and making it work for the majority of prospective clients do you want to start looking into really customizing things.

Consider doing a Magento website development course

Once you have become familiar with Magento, or maybe even to help you do so, it is worth checking out courses you can do that will hold your hand through it all. Udemy is always a good place to invest in a cheap but decent course with lots of reviews to help you pick the best one for you.

For those cheapskates, there’s always dedicated Magento developer blogs, guides and YouTube channels that will no doubt help keep you on track.

Start a Magento website development project

The best way to learn is to do. I know I mentioned playing around with a local server up the page but why not look into getting a live site up and running for real-world experience that will not only help you feel more comfortable, but also get your portfolio started.

Maybe you have something that you can sell or want to try selling, in which case finding a subject for your Magento developer live training course shall be easy. If not, you can always offer to friends or family to build or upgrade their eCommerce website for them for free. If that isn’t fruitful then you can team up with someone from your favorite Facebook group, sub-reddit or eCommerce forum to work on a project together and help you boost your skills and resume.

Speciality

Tags

You might also be interested in

Contact the eComm.Network Team

If you are interested in contributing to our blog, wanna ask us something or just have something to say, then send us a message.

Simply fill in the form.